US Seizes Russian Oil Tanker Near UK Waters: A Major Escalation
US seizes Russian oil tanker with UK support

In a significant and provocative maritime operation, the United States has seized a Russian-flagged oil tanker in the North Atlantic. The dramatic interception occurred in international waters situated between the United Kingdom and Iceland, and was carried out with the explicit support of the UK government.

A Bold Move in Strategic Waters

This high-stakes seizure marks a serious escalation in international tensions. The operation was executed by US forces, who took control of the vessel as it transited a crucial shipping corridor. The fact that the action was conducted with the backing of the UK government underscores a coordinated Western stance against Russian interests. The chosen location, far from American shores, highlights the global reach of this policy manoeuvre.

The incident did not occur in isolation. It forms part of a series of aggressive foreign policy actions undertaken by the Trump administration. These include recent attacks on Venezuela and the controversial abduction of that nation's president, Nicolás Maduro. Furthermore, the administration has issued pointed threats concerning Greenland, indicating a pattern of assertive, and often unilateral, international engagement.
